IMAGING DISPLAY DEVICE, IMAGING DEVICE, IMAGE PROCESSING DEVICE, AND CONTROL METHOD FOR IMAGING DISPLAY DEVICE

机译:影像显示设备,影像设备,图像处理设备以及影像显示设备的控制方法

摘要

PROBLEM TO BE SOLVED: To shorten display delay time in live view display.;SOLUTION: An imaging device comprises: image data generation means for generating image data by line units of a display part on the basis of output of an imaging sensor where start and end of charge accumulation are controlled by line units; display control means for allowing the display part to sequentially display the generated image data by the line units; and control means for controlling the charge accumulation of an imaging object line to be ended after the lapse of first time since controlling the charge accumulation to be started, and for controlling display of the image data of the display object line corresponding to the imaging object line to be started after the lapse of second time since controlling the charge accumulation of the imaging object line to be ended. The second time is time required since the charge accumulation of the imaging object line is ended until the display of the image data is started in the display object line. The control means controls the charge accumulation of the imaging object line to be started such that the first time is equal to or less than (the vertical synchronization period of the imaging sensor-the second time).;SELECTED DRAWING: Figure 1;COPYRIGHT: (C)2016,JPO&INPIT
